Responsibilities:

1) Vessel Monitoring

  • Assist the Tech Supt to supervising day to day aspect of vessel’s operations & machinery performance with regards to technical matters and providing necessary technical support to the vessels
  • Assist the Tech Supt to advice and ensure and minimize/eliminate vessels downtime loss due to unnecessary stoppage during sea voyage upon Technical Superintendent approval.
  • Assist the Tech Supt to make shipboard visits for routine inspection and on other technical matters

2) Vessel Preventive Maintenance

  • Assist the Tech Supt in formulating and implementing Planned Maintenance System (PMS) of the hull and machinery and repairs of vessels under the management
  • Assist the Tech Supt to monitor fleet reliability and maintenance records and procedures, provide feedback for improvements

3) Spare & stores monitoring

  • Assist the Tech Supt in reviewing and advice procuring ship’s machinery spares and consumable stores within vessel’s budget on operating expenses
  • Assist the Tech Supt to monitor and maintain up-to-date inventory system of all spares in the fleet.

4) Vessel Trading Certification

  • Assist the Tech Supt to comply with the statutory regulations and requirements of IMO, Classification Society, Flag State, Port State and Marine industry association
  • Assist the Tech Supt to ensure the upkeep of vessel’s class status is at all times maintained.
  • Assist the Tech Supt to Coordinate & conduct any Class or statutory surveys within the validity period

5) Technical assistance / Shore repairer arrangement

  • Assist the Tech Supt to assist instructing, arranging, coordinating and monitoring works/repairs by shore repairer
  • Assist the Tech Supt to assist supervise contractors’ repair/maintenance of vessels
  • Assist the Tech Supt to assist sourcing for repair quotation & job confirmation for repairer

6) Dry docking repairs and survey

  • Assist the Tech Supt in preparing Dry-docking or Repair Specification, analyze price quotations, coordinate with repair yard, class, contractors and vessel for eventual implementation
  • Assist the Tech Supt to finalizing Dry Docking repair specification and manage every repair and dry-docking project with effective control on cost and schedule.
  • Assist the Tech Supt to perform evaluation for dry-docking, repair quotes and selection of shipyards for repair works, ship maintenance etc
  • Assist the Tech Supt to provide and compile documented reports upon completion of dry docking, including summaries of works performed, operational budgets, and actual expenditures
  • Assist the Tech Supt to attend the vessel at dry docking, repairs and survey & monitoring day to day repair progress.

7) Incident Investigation

  • Assist the Tech Supt in investigating shipboard incident and any marine incident involving the fleet and recommend preventive measures.
  • Assist the Tech Supt to analysis the root cause, preventive measure and prepare report on any marine incident related to hull and machinery (H&M) damage

8) Crew Evaluation

  • Assist the Tech Supt in monitoring and evaluating the performance of the shipboard engineers
  • Assist the Tech Supt in participating in the briefing and de-briefing of junior officers & engineers etc. before and after appointment, as per the SMS relevant procedure

Requirements:

  • Must have Certificate of Competency (WKE) Class 2 or Minimum Diploma in Marine Engineering. (Preferably Class 1)
  • At least 2 years working experience ashore as Superintendent or equivalent or;
  • Possess relevant sea-going work experience as Marine Engineer on board LPG Tankers
  • Strong technical & supervisory skills
  • Highly skilled in problem-solving
  • Willing to travel and be on board vessels
  • Able to demonstrate marine engineering and ship repair knowledge
  • Understanding of ISM, ISPS, Flag state authority and other statutory latest requirements
  • Able to work as a team and independently with minimal supervision
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ills
